Last week when I visited Mama Federiko for our regular listening time of the Word in Kisandawe, one of her neighbours and friends, Mama Pili joined us.
Mama Pili has been coming off and on since the beginning of our ‘listening’ times but quite abruptly would stand up and walk away without saying a word. She is an old widow with a couple of adult daughters who do nothing to help her but rather take advantage of her whenever there is an opportunity. She struggles with health issues and poverty.
This time I brought Helena, a young Sandawe lady, with me to discuss the things the listeners heard after our listening time. Questions were asked about the passages, understandings were shared, explanations were given and the gospel reviewed. I was a little surprised to hear Mama Pili sharing her understanding of the events in Luke that were heard but more surprised by her answers which were spot on…And she sat there throughout the entire session!
It was not until Helena and I were walking home and talking about how things went during the listening time that she mentioned Mama Pili’s salvation. Apparently, 3 months ago Mama Pili gave her life to the Lord after a particularly trying time of demonic possession. Since then she has been attending the AOG church in Magambua. As I thought back over the last few months it all made sense to me. I had noticed a more friendly disposition and even some joy in her eyes when our paths had crossed but had no idea it was Jesus who had made the change.
